14 Aesthetic Bedroom Ideas for a Dreamy & Stylish Space

An aesthetic bedroom is more than just a place to sleep—it’s a reflection of your personality, mood, and style. From calming minimalist vibes to dreamy boho touches, the aesthetic bedroom trend is all about creating a space that feels Instagram-worthy yet deeply personal.

By combining the right colors, textures, furniture, and decor, you can design a bedroom that feels relaxing, creative, and effortlessly stylish. Whether you live in a small apartment or a large home, these 14 aesthetic bedroom ideas will inspire your next makeover.

1. Neutral & Minimalist Base

Start with a simple color palette of whites, beiges, and soft grays.

A neutral foundation allows you to add layers of texture and decor without overwhelming the room. Minimalism is timeless, clean, and makes your space feel calm.

2. Statement Lighting

Swap out basic ceiling lights for pendant lamps, fairy lights, or LED strips.

Lighting is key to creating an aesthetic vibe—it sets the tone and highlights the mood of your bedroom.

3. Layered Bedding

Mix textures with cotton sheets, knit throws, velvet cushions, and fluffy duvets.

Layering adds depth and makes your bed the cozy centerpiece of the room. Choose muted tones or pastel shades for a dreamy aesthetic.

4. Wall Art & Posters

Create a gallery wall with framed art, minimal prints, or aesthetic posters.

You can also hang tapestries, mood boards, or polaroid picture collages for a more personal touch.

5. Soft & Dreamy Curtains

Sheer white curtains instantly elevate an aesthetic bedroom.

They filter natural light beautifully, creating a soft, airy glow throughout the day.

6. Plants & Greenery

Houseplants add life and a natural aesthetic to any bedroom.

Opt for low-maintenance plants like snake plants, monstera, or hanging vines to create a calm, fresh vibe.

7. Accent Wall

Paint one wall in a muted pastel or earthy tone, or use removable wallpaper with geometric or floral patterns.

Accent walls add character while keeping the bedroom aesthetic balanced.

8. Statement Mirrors

Full-length mirrors with aesthetic frames make your space feel bigger and brighter.

Choose minimalist black frames, vintage gold, or wavy shapes to match your personal vibe.

9. Cozy Rugs

Layer a shaggy rug, patterned runner, or boho jute rug under your bed.

Rugs add warmth, texture, and a grounded feeling to aesthetic bedrooms.

10. Floating Shelves

 

Install sleek floating shelves to display books, candles, framed photos, and small decor pieces.

They’re functional, stylish, and help keep your space organized while adding personality.

11. Aesthetic Desk Setup

If you have a study nook in your bedroom, style it with LED lighting, minimal stationery, and framed art.

A clean, well-decorated desk adds to the room’s aesthetic while keeping it practical.

12. Scent & Ambiance

Candles, incense sticks, or diffusers not only add fragrance but also enhance the calming vibe.

Scents like lavender, vanilla, or eucalyptus are perfect for aesthetic bedrooms.

13. Unique Decor Pieces

Think neon signs, macramé wall hangings, or ceramic vases.

These one-of-a-kind pieces give your bedroom an identity and make it Instagram-ready.

14. Personal Touches

The most aesthetic bedrooms are the ones that feel personal.

Add Polaroid collages, vinyl records, or a DIY art corner to make your bedroom uniquely yours.

An aesthetic bedroom blends minimalism, creativity, and personal style. With the right mix of textures, lighting, and decor, you can transform your space into a dreamy escape that feels both cozy and stylish.
